Monthly Cost of Living

A single person spends $1,048 per month in Nis vs $890 in Sombor, rent included.

A couple spends around $1,519 per month in Nis vs $1,362 in Sombor, rent included.

A family of three spends $1,991 per month in Nis vs $1,834 in Sombor, rent included.

Nis costs about 18% more than Sombor, driven mainly by Clothing & Footwear.

Both Nis and Sombor are more affordable than the global median – Nis 22% lower, Sombor 33% lower.

Cost Breakdown

A central one-bedroom costs $402 in Nis versus $229 in Sombor. Rent is usually the largest line item in a monthly budget, so the gap here sets the tone for the overall comparison.

Salaries run about 32% higher in Nis, which partly offsets the higher cost of living there. Purchasing power depends on which expenses matter most to you.

A mid-range dinner for two costs $30.00 in Nis versus $25.00 in Sombor. Monthly groceries follow the same trend: $198 vs $191 – making Sombor the more affordable choice for daily food spending.
